What is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ream 15g and what condition does it treat?
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ream 15g is a topical vaginal cream containing oestriol, a naturally occurring form of oestrogen. It is used to treat menopausal vaginal symptoms including dryness, itching, burning, and discomfort during intercourse. The cream works locally in the vaginal tissue to restore moisture and elasticity. It is also used for atrophic vaginitis, a condition where the vaginal lining becomes thin and inflamed due to reduced oestrogen levels. This cream is applied directly inside the vagina and provides relief without systemic hormone absorption.
How does Oestriol work in the body?
Oestriol is a weak oestrogen that acts locally on vaginal tissue when applied as a cream. It binds to oestrogen receptors in the vaginal lining and helps restore natural moisture, thickness, and elasticity. Unlike oral hormone replacements, oestriol cream has minimal systemic absorption, meaning most of the hormone stays in the vaginal area rather than circulating throughout your body. This localized action reduces irritation and discomfort caused by thinning vaginal tissues. The cream gradually improves vaginal health over days to weeks of consistent use.
How to apply the cream correctly — frequency, amount, and area?
Apply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ream using the applicator provided. The usual starting dose is one applicatorful inserted deep into the vagina once or twice daily for the first two weeks, then reduce to half an applicatorful once or twice daily as a maintenance dose. Insert the cream in the evening or before bed for best results. Wash your hands before and after application. Lie down for a few minutes after insertion to allow the cream to remain in the vaginal area. If you miss a dose, apply it as soon as you remember unless it is close to your next scheduled application.
How long before visible results are seen?
Most users notice improvement in vaginal dryness and discomfort within one to two weeks of regular use. However, full benefit may take three to four weeks of consistent application. Some women experience relief within a few days, while others may need longer. Itching and burning typically improve before dryness and elasticity fully restore. Results vary based on the severity of symptoms and individual vaginal health. Continue using the cream as directed even if you do not notice immediate changes, as the vaginal tissue needs time to rebuild and rehydrate.

Is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ream 15g safe? Key precautions before starting.
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ream is generally safe for most women when used as directed. However, inform your healthcare provider before starting if you have a history of breast cancer, blood clots, or vaginal bleeding of unknown cause. Do not use if you are allergic to oestriol or any other ingredient. The cream has minimal systemic absorption, making it suitable for most age groups. Avoid use if you have an active vaginal infection, as the cream is not an antibiotic. If you are pregnant or breastfeeding, speak to your doctor first. Safety is greatest when used exactly as prescribed.
Common side effects of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ream 15g and what to do.
Most side effects are mild and occur only in the vaginal area. Common effects include temporary local irritation, mild burning, or slight discharge during the first week. Some women report mild vaginal discomfort or itching, which usually fades. Rare systemic side effects from oestriol cream are uncommon due to minimal absorption. If you experience unusual vaginal bleeding, severe pain, or signs of infection, stop use and seek medical advice promptly. Over-application increases the risk of local irritation. Reduce the dose if side effects persist beyond two weeks. Side effects are usually reversible upon discontinuing the cream.
Are there any medicines or substances I should avoid while using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ream?
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ream has minimal drug interactions because oestriol is absorbed locally in the vagina with very little systemic circulation. However, if you are taking other vaginal medications, antibiotics, or topical treatments, apply them at different times of day—ideally several hours apart. Do not use the cream together with vaginal spermicides, douches, or other vaginal products without checking first. If you take oral hormone replacement therapy or systemic oestrogen medications, inform your doctor before using this cream. There are no known interactions with oral medications, painkillers, or blood pressure drugs. Using the cream correctly without over-application minimizes interaction risks.
Is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ream 15g safe if I have kidney or liver problems?
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ream is considered safer for those with kidney or liver problems compared to oral hormonal treatments because oestriol absorption through vaginal application is minimal and localized. The small amount that may be absorbed does not place significant burden on these organs. However, if you have severe kidney disease, cirrhosis, or active liver disease, consult your healthcare provider before starting. Those with mild kidney function decline or well-controlled liver conditions can usually use the cream safely. Your doctor may monitor you more closely if systemic oestrogen exposure is a concern. Always disclose your full medical history when discussing this treatment option.

How will I know if Ovestin 1mg/gm Vaginal Cream is working, and what should I monitor over time?
Monitor improvement by tracking your symptoms weekly: reduced dryness, less itching, decreased burning during urination, and improved comfort during intercourse are key signs the cream is working. Keep a simple note of when symptoms began improving. Most women see noticeable changes within two to four weeks. You may also notice improved vaginal moisture without needing additional lubricants. If symptoms persist after six weeks of regular use, consult your healthcare provider. Continue using the maintenance dose even after symptoms improve to sustain results. Some women require ongoing use to prevent symptoms from returning, while others may reduce frequency over time.
